Low light, changing colours, rich blue skies, Switzerland during the fall is a photographer’s dream. This is our favourite autumn picture. This tranquil spot comes into its own in autumn when the leaves change colour. Autumn is also the time to visit a pumpkin farm in Switzerland, munching some chestnuts.
The below picture is from one of the largest Nature Park in Switzerland, also a UNESCO World Heritage Site. It is in Canton Graubünden. The tranquil village, the wonderful green valley, and the dramatic view of the Alps is breathtaking.
